Rissa Walters stars as intrepid young Sarah Landon, who finds herself heading an occult investigation when her car breaks down during a visit to the childhood memory-infused town of Pine Valley. Reconnecting with her old playmate Matt (Dan Comrie)--now matured into hunk status--she discovers there's an ancient family curse afoot, with Matt's brother, David (Brian Comrie) sentenced to die--or at least get seriously ghosted--at a particular time, between midnight and one a.m.--on his upcoming birthday. Sarah starts having dreams straight out of NIGHTMARE ON ELM STREET and is determined to get to the bottom of things. The fateful hour approaches, the tension mounts, and parents relax, knowing nothing is going to get too bloody or disturbing. What sets this apart from other family-friendly scarefests is its authentic home-cooked perspective. Director Lisa Corrie co-wrote with her uncle, co-produced with her dad, her brothers are the leads, and Walters is a family friend. If it's a little rough around the edges, that's part of the rustic charm; this is a true homespun concoction for the Halloween holidays, a healthy home-made candy apple instead of the usual slick, empty-calorie candy bars for trick-or-treat.   • Far away from home, in the small town of Pine Valley, Sarah Landon (newcomer Rissa Walters) finds hersef all alone, staying in the guesthouse of her late friend's grandmother. When she promised to visit, she didn't realize she wouldn't be staying in the main house, and she didn't realize that the guesthouse was haunted. Or at least it seems that way with all the strange things that are going on in there. But that soon becomes the least of the 17-year-ld's worries. When she learns of the town's dark secret, she finds herself in the middle of a haunting mystery that involves two brothers, the local psychic, and an evil spirit. The big question soon becomes, what will happen between midnight and 1 A.M.?
